blight prospects

Examples (10)

  • A criminal record can blight your job prospects for years to come.
  • The sudden economic crisis blighted the prospects of many startup companies.
  • Recurrent knee injuries have blighted his prospects of a career in professional football.
  • The scandal blighted his prospects for re-election to the council.
  • Failing to get a degree may blight your long-term career prospects.
  • The ongoing conflict has blighted the prospects for economic growth in the area.
  • A lack of investment continues to blight the prospects of the local shipping industry.
  • Her controversial past didn't blight her prospects as a top candidate for the job.
  • High interest rates are likely to blight the prospects for recovery in the housing market.
  • The bad weather blighted any prospects of a successful harvest this year.
